Product Features
Widget Platform
The DreamFace Widget Platform is used to define new Web 2.0 applications, which are
composed of the user profile (identity and rights), the applications screens, the widgets and their interactions,
and the data sources that populate the widgets. The DreamFace Widget Library provides pre-built widgets that can
be customized by developers. Business users can personalize their Web 2.0 applications by adding new widgets from
the DreamFace Widget Catalogue, and personalizing them with the DreamFace Interaction Editor.
This ability to create new interactions between widgets, possibly of different origins is an important
differentiation of DreamFace widgets. Widgets talk to their container but also talk between themselves. Interactions
can be pre-configured but can also be defined on-the-fly by business users with the DreamFace Interaction
Editor. DreamFace widgets are easily integrated with existing enterprise infrastructures and can seamlessly embed
Ajax, Flex, and any other Web technology that can be displayed in a browser (including other frameworks' widgets
and gadgets). DreamFace widgets or widget-based applications can run anywhere, including on the desktop, on Web
sites, on Web platforms, such as Facebook, SalesForce, or MySpace, and on mobile devices, such as iPhones and
Android phones.

Social Networking Framework
DreamFace 2.0 takes enterprise application development into the future by providing a fully
widget-based Social Networking Framework within the DreamFace Platform. The DreamFace Social Networking Framework
takes the best features from the most popular consumer social networks, extends them and makes them available in
your application. The result is completely flexible to put as much or as few social networking features in your
application. You can include all the pre-built social networking widgets, and extend the features by creating
your own widgets and linking them in with the state-of-the-art DreamFace Interaction Editor.
Each DreamFace user has a user profile that ensures authentication and privacy, manages preferences, and enables
single sign-on. The DreamFace platform is open, allowing enterprises to link DreamFace profile management
functionalities with existing enterprise identity management systems, such as LDAP, to ensure compliance
with established corporate authentication and security policies.
Like consumer social networking platforms, DreamFace enables users to find and link with other users and to
define groups of users. Each user has a "Wall" that lists contacts' activities and other messages. DreamFace
also supports other powerful Web 2.0 activities, such as the tagging, rating, searching, and sharing of widgets
and applications.
Uniquely, DreamFace has abstracted the widget content allowing any kind of content to be
put inside. With this feature, users can define digital assets, such as documents, photos, videos, links and
even widgets or whole applications and group them into asset categories. A user can then subscribe to other users'
or groups' categories. This powerful feature allows groups of users to implicitly share information about how
they use the application, everyone becomes smarter by this rich exchange of information and collaboration becomes
second nature.
Integrated Mobile Services
DreamFace 2.0 provides a platform for live broadcasting or publishing to mobile devices,
providing faster access to critical or dynamically changing information. Users receiving these alerts can interact
with their DreamFace widgets and applications directly from their mobile devices. Users can also broadcast
information to select members or an entire group of users, from the Social Networking Framework. Targeted
customer support, marketing, branding campaigns, and contests with user voting are examples of ways that enterprises
can use DreamFace Mobile Services to implement new and innovate, increasing user satisfaction and
retention.
